A dispute between the secular and ecclesiastical powers known as the Investiture Controversy emerged beginning in the mid-11th century. The Investiture Controversy was resolved with the Concordat of Worms in 1122 , which gave the church power over investiture, along with other reforms.

What ended the lay Investiture Controversy?

On September 23, 1122, near the German city of Worms, Pope Callixtus II and Holy Roman Emperor Henry V entered into an agreement , now known as the Concordat of Worms, that effectively ended the Investiture Controversy.

Why did Pope Gregory and Henry have problems?

The conflict between Henry IV and Gregory VII concerned the question of who got to appoint local church officials . Henry believed that, as king, he had the right to appoint the bishops of the German church. ... Pope Gregory, on the other hand, angrily opposed this idea because he wanted the power for himself.

What is the concept of lay investiture?

Lay-investiture meaning

The appointment of religious officials (commonly bishops) by secular subjects (commonly kings or nobles).

Who was involved in the investiture conflict?

The Investiture Controversy, also referred to as the Investiture Contest or Investiture Dispute, was a conflict lasting from 1076 to 1122 between the papacy of the Catholic Church and the Salian Dynasty of German monarchs who ruled the Holy Roman Empire.

What authority did popes have that kings did not have?

The papal deposing power was the most powerful tool of the political authority claimed by and on behalf of the Roman Pontiff, in medieval and early modern thought, amounting to the assertion of the Pope’s power to declare a Christian monarch heretical and powerless to rule. Why was the issue of lay investiture considered so important by both German Emperors and Popes?

Lay investiture, which is the appointment of bishops by temporal (earthly) rulers, is important by both German emperors and popes because whom ever appointed the bishops practically would control the church . Whom ever controlled the church had much power.
